@charset "utf-8";
/* CSS Document */
@import url("mobile_header.css;vpn_img");
@media screen and (max-width:750px ) {
	/*新闻头条*/
	.Part1{padding-bottom: 0px;}
	.Part1 .ttxw{width:100%; padding: 0 10px;}
	.Part1 .ttxw .bd ul li{height: 50px; float: left;}
	.Part1 .ttxw .bd ul li a{line-height: 50px; display: block; font-size: 20px;overflow: hidden;text-overflow: ellipsis;white-space: nowrap;}
	/*新闻中心*/
	.Part2{width: 100%;margin: 0;}
	/*焦点图*/
	.Part2 .xwzxjdt{width: 100%;height: auto;float: none;padding: 0px 10px;margin-top: 0px;border-radius: 0;}
	.Part2 .Focus .pic img {height:calc((100vw - 20px) / (746 / 476));}
	.Part2 .Focus .txt {height:60px;}
	.Part2 .Focus .txt ul li{top: 6px;}
	.Part2 .Focus .txt ul li a {display: block;width: calc(100% - 20px);font-size: 15px;}
	.Part2 .Focus .num {width: 100%;height: 22px;bottom: 3px;}
	.Part2 .Focus .num li {width: 8px;height: 8px;}
	.Part2 .Focus .prev,.Part2 .Focus .next {top: calc((100% - 65px)/2);width: 30px;height: 65px;}
	.Part2 .Focus .prev {background: url(index_img01.png;vpn_img) no-repeat;left:0px;background-size: 100%;}
	.Part2 .Focus .next {background: url(index_img02.png;vpn_img) no-repeat;right:0px;background-size: 100%;}
	
	/*新闻列表*/
	.Part2 .xwzxlist {width: 100%;float: none;padding: 0px 10px;margin-top: 10px;}
	.Part2 .bjywBox{height: auto;}
	.Part2 .xwzxlist .hd {width: 100%;height: 45px;overflow-x: overlay;overflow-y: hidden;}
	.Part2 .xwzxlist .hd ul {width: 440px;}
	.Part2 .xwzxlist .hd ul li {height: 45px;line-height: 40px;min-width: auto;padding: 0px 10px;}
	.Part2 .xwzxlist .hd ul li a {font-size: 18px;}
	.Part2 .xwzxlist .hd ul li.on:after{background-size: 90%;bottom: -3px;overflow: hidden;}
	.Part2 .xwzxlist .bd ul{float: left;}
	.Part2 .xwzxlist .bd ul li {height: 46px;line-height: 46px; width: calc(100vw - 20px);}
	.Part2 .xwzxlist .bd ul li a {font-size: 15px;width: calc(100% - 100px);}
	.Part2 .xwzxlist .bd ul li a:before{bottom: 20px;}
	.Part2 .xwzxlist .bd ul li span {font-size: 15px;}
	.Part2 .xwzxlist .bd ul li a:hover {color: #074695;}
	.Part2 .xwzxlist .bd ul li:hover:before {width: 0;}
	
	/*国务院休息*/
	.Part2 .gwyxx{height: auto;width: 100%;border-radius: 5px;padding: 10px 0;}
	.Part2 .gwyxx ul{height: auto;overflow: hidden;}
	.Part2 .gwyxx ul li{width: calc(100% / 3) !important;height: auto;text-align: center;}
	.Part2 .gwyxx ul li i{margin: 10px auto 2px !important;height: 30px;float: none;}
	.Part2 .gwyxx ul li span{font-size: 15px;float: none;}
	.Part2 .gwyxx ul li em{padding-top: 0px;}
	/*横幅-公开-互动-服务*/
	.Part3{width: 100%;margin: 0;display: block;padding: 0px 10px;}
	/*横幅*/
	.Part3 .banner{width: 100%;margin-top: 10px;}
	.Part3 .banner::before{display: none;}
	.Part3 .banner .bd ul li {float: left;}
	.Part3 .banner .bd ul li img {/* object-fit: cover; */height: calc((100vw) / (1074 / 119));min-height: 60px;}
	.Part3 .banner .hd {bottom: 0px;right: 0px;}
	.Part3 .banner .hd li {width: 8px;height: 8px;}
	.Part3 .Part3Box{height: auto;margin-top: 10px;}
	.Part3 .Part3Box::after{display: none;}
	.Part3 .Part3Box::before{display: none;}
	.Part3 .Part3Box .hd{display: none;}
	.Part3 .Part3Box .bd{width: 100%;}
	.Part3 .Part3Box .Tits{display: block;}
	.Part3 .Part3Box .Tits:before { width: calc(100% - 108px);left: 108px;}
	.Part3 .Part3Box .Tits a{font-size: 24px;}
	/*政务公开*/
	.Part3 .Part3Box .zwgk{width: 100%; box-shadow: 0px 0px 9px #c8dbee;border-radius: 5px;padding: 0px 10px 10px;}
	.Part3 .Part3Box .zwgk .zfxxgk{margin-top: 0px;}
	.Part3 .Part3Box .zwgk .zfxxgkzl{width: 100%;float: none;}
	.Part3 .Part3Box .zwgk .zfxxgkzl .tit{line-height: 40px;}
	.Part3 .Part3Box .zwgk .zfxxgkzl .tit::before{width: calc((100% - 180px) / 2); top: 20px;}
	.Part3 .Part3Box .zwgk .zfxxgkzl .tit::after{width: calc((100% - 180px) / 2); top: 20px;}
	.Part3 .Part3Box .zwgk .zfxxgkzl .tit a{color: #2288ff;font-size: 20px;}
	.Part3 .Part3Box .zwgk .zfxxgkzl .tit a:hover{color: #2288ff;}
	.Part3 .Part3Box .zwgk .zfxxgkzl ul li{width: calc((100% - 10px)/2);height: 60px;line-height: 24px;border-radius: 10px; padding: 0px 10px;}
	.Part3 .Part3Box .zwgk .zfxxgkzl ul li a{font-size: 15px;display: flex;justify-content: center; align-items: center;}
	.Part3 .Part3Box .zwgk .zfxxgkzl ul li:hover::before{display: none;}
	.Part3 .Part3Box .zwgk .zfxxgkzl ul li:hover a{color: #222222;}
	.Part3 .Part3Box .zwgk .jgsz{float: none;width: 100%;}
	.Part3 .Part3Box .zwgk .jgsz ul li{width: calc((100% - 10px)/2);background-size: 100% 100%;margin-top: 10px;}
	.Part3 .Part3Box .zwgk .jgsz ul li+li{margin-left: 0px;float: right;}
	.Part3 .Part3Box .zwgk .jcxxgk{width: 100%;margin-top: 10px;}
	.Part3 .Part3Box .zwgk .jcxxgk .hds {width: 100%;height: 45px;}
	.Part3 .Part3Box .zwgk .jcxxgk .hds ul li {margin-right: 20px;height: 45px;line-height: 40px;}
	.Part3 .Part3Box .zwgk .jcxxgk .hds ul li a {font-size: 18px;}
	.Part3 .Part3Box .zwgk .jcxxgk .hds ul li::before{height: 20px;top: 12px;right: -10px;}
	.Part3 .Part3Box .zwgk .jcxxgk .hds .onBar{width: 72px;}
	.Part3 .Part3Box .zwgk .jcxxgk .bds ul{float: left;}
	.Part3 .Part3Box .zwgk .jcxxgk .bds ul li a {font-size: 15px;width: calc(100% - 100px);padding-left: 15px;}
	.Part3 .Part3Box .zwgk .jcxxgk .bds ul li span {font-size: 15px;}
	.Part3 .Part3Box .zwgk .zdlygk{width: 100%;margin-top: 0px;}
	.Part3 .Part3Box .zwgk .zdlygk ul{display: block;}
	.Part3 .Part3Box .zwgk .zdlygk ul li{width: 100%;height: auto;overflow: hidden;border-radius: 10px;margin-top: 10px;}
	.Part3 .Part3Box .zwgk .zdlygk ul li a{display: block;}
	.Part3 .Part3Box .zwgk .zdlygk ul li img{position: relative;}
	.Part3 .Part3Box .zwgk .zdlygk ul li .text{position: absolute;line-height: 30px;left: calc((100% - 250px)/2);top: 0px;}
	.Part3 .Part3Box .zwgk .zdlygk ul li .text span{display: flex;align-items: center;}
	/*互动交流*/
	.Part3 .Part3Box .hdjl{width: 100%; box-shadow: 0px 0px 9px #c8dbee;border-radius: 5px;padding: 0px 10px 10px; margin-top: 10px;}
	.Part3 .Part3Box .hdjl .zwxxBox{width: 100%;height: auto;overflow: hidden;background: none;margin-top: 0px;border: 5px solid #d2e5f6;border-radius: 5px;padding: 0px 10px 10px;}
	.Part3 .Part3Box .hdjl .zwxxBox .zwxxCon{width: 100%;margin-left: 0px;padding-top: 0px;}
	.Part3 .Part3Box .hdjl .zwxxBox .Tit h3{height: 56px;line-height: 56px;float: none;}
	.Part3 .Part3Box .hdjl .zwxxBox .Tit h3 i{zoom: 0.5;}
	.Part3 .Part3Box .hdjl .zwxxBox .Tit h3 span{font-size: 20px;}
	.Part3 .Part3Box .hdjl .zwxxBox .Tit ul{float: none;margin-top: 0px;padding-right: 0px;}
	.Part3 .Part3Box .hdjl .zwxxBox .Tit ul li{width: calc((100% - 10px)/3);height: auto;line-height: 25px;float: left;border-radius: 5px;padding-bottom: 10px;}
	.Part3 .Part3Box .hdjl .zwxxBox .Tit ul li+li{margin-left: 5px;}
	.Part3 .Part3Box .hdjl .zwxxBox .Tit ul li a{width: 100%; height: 100%; display: block; position: relative;}
	.Part3 .Part3Box .hdjl .zwxxBox .Tit ul li i{float: none;height: 45px;margin: 5px auto 0 !important;}
	.Part3 .Part3Box .hdjl .zwxxBox .Tit ul li span{font-size: 15px;text-align: center;}
	.Part3 .Part3Box .hdjl .zwxxBox .Tit ul li::before{display: none;}
	.Part3 .Part3Box .hdjl .zwxxBox .xjgsBox{margin-top: 10px;}
	.Part3 .Part3Box .hdjl .zwxxBox .xjgsBox .hdjl_01c{height: 40px;margin-bottom: 5px;}
	.Part3 .Part3Box .hdjl .zwxxBox .xjgsBox .hdjl_01c span{line-height: 40px;font-size: 15px;}
	.Part3 .Part3Box .hdjl .zwxxBox .xjgsBox .hdjl_01c span.t1{width: calc(100% - 100px);text-indent: 40px;}
	.Part3 .Part3Box .hdjl .zwxxBox .xjgsBox .hdjl_01c span.t2{width: 100px;text-align: right;padding-right: 10px;}
	.Part3 .Part3Box .hdjl .zwxxBox .xjgsBox .hdjl_01c span.t3{display: none;}
	.Part3 .Part3Box .hdjl .zwxxBox .xjgsBox .hdjl_02c li{height: 40px;line-height: 40px;}
	.Part3 .Part3Box .hdjl .zwxxBox .xjgsBox .hdjl_02c li a{width: calc(100% - 100px);font-size: 15px;}
	.Part3 .Part3Box .hdjl .zwxxBox .xjgsBox .hdjl_02c li span{width: 100px;font-size: 15px;text-align: right;}
	.Part3 .Part3Box .hdjl .zwxxBox .xjgsBox .hdjl_02c li em{display: none;}
	.Part3 .Part3Box .hdjl .hdjlBox{width: 100%;}
	.Part3 .Part3Box .hdjl .hdjlBox ul{display: flex;flex-wrap: wrap;}
	.Part3 .Part3Box .hdjl .hdjlBox ul li{width: calc((100% - 10px)/2);height: auto;line-height: 40px;margin-top: 10px;}
	.Part3 .Part3Box .hdjl .hdjlBox ul li img{position: relative;}
	.Part3 .Part3Box .hdjl .hdjlBox ul li span{padding-left: 10px;position: absolute;left: 0;top: 0;display: flex;align-items: center;font-size: 18px;}
	/*政务服务*/
	.Part3 .Part3Box .zwfw{width: 100%;box-shadow: 0px 0px 9px #c8dbee;border-radius: 5px;padding: 0px 10px 10px;margin-top: 10px;overflow: hidden;}
	.Part3 .Part3Box .zwfw .qwt{width: 100%;padding-top: 0px;}
	.Part3 .Part3Box .zwfw .qwt ul{display: flex;justify-content: space-between;flex-wrap: wrap;}
	.Part3 .Part3Box .zwfw .qwt ul li{margin-top: 10px;margin: 10px 8px 0px;}
	.Part3 .Part3Box .zwfw .qwt ul li span{font-size: 15px;padding-top: 0px;}
	.Part3 .Part3Box .zwfw .bsfw{width: 100%;overflow: hidden;}
	.Part3 .Part3Box .zwfw .bsfw .hds {width: 100%;height: 45px;}
	.Part3 .Part3Box .zwfw .bsfw .hds ul li {margin-right: 20px;height: 45px;line-height: 40px;}
	.Part3 .Part3Box .zwfw .bsfw .hds ul li a {font-size: 18px;}
	.Part3 .Part3Box .zwfw .bsfw .hds ul li::before{height: 20px;top: 12px;right: -10px;}
	.Part3 .Part3Box .zwfw .bsfw .hds .onBar{width: 72px;}
	.Part3 .Part3Box .zwfw .bsfw .bds{height: auto;box-shadow: none;margin-top: 0px;border-radius: 0px;}
	.Part3 .Part3Box .zwfw .bsfw .bds ul{padding-bottom: 0px;display: block;margin-top: 10px;float: left;}
	.Part3 .Part3Box .zwfw .bsfw .bds ul li{width: calc((100% - 20px)/2);height: auto;margin: 5px;line-height: 30px;float: left;padding-bottom: 5px;}
	.Part3 .Part3Box .zwfw .bsfw .bds ul li::before{display: none;}
	.Part3 .Part3Box .zwfw .bsfw .bds ul li i{width: 45px;height: 45px;margin: 10px auto 0;display: block;float: none;}
	.Part3 .Part3Box .zwfw .bsfw .bds ul li span{float: none;width: 100%;font-size: 15px;text-align: center;}
	.Part3 .Part3Box .zwfw .bsfw .bds ul li:hover span{color: #222222;}
	.Part3 .Part3Box .zwfw .qtfw{width: 100%;}
	.Part3 .Part3Box .zwfw .qtfw ul{flex-wrap: wrap;}
	.Part3 .Part3Box .zwfw .qtfw ul li{width: calc((100% - 10px)/2);height: auto;line-height: 92px;margin-top: 10px;border-radius: 5px;}
	.Part3 .Part3Box .zwfw .qtfw ul li span{font-size: 18px;padding-left: 10px;}

	/*黔东明珠*/
	.Part4{height: auto;overflow: hidden;margin-top: 10px;}
	.Part4::before{height: 100%;top: 0;}
	.Part4 .Tit{margin: 20px auto 0;float: none;}
	.Part4 .qdmzBox{height: auto;float: none;width: 100%;overflow: hidden;padding: 0px 10px;}
	.Part4 .qdmzBox .Tits{display: block;}
	.Part4 .qdmzBox .Tits:before { width: calc(100% - 108px);left: 108px;}
	.Part4 .qdmzBox .Tits a{font-size: 24px;}
	.Part4 .qdmzBox .bd{width: 100%;float: none;}
	.Part4 .qdmzBox .bjgk{margin-top: 20px;}
	.Part4 .qdmzBox .lyzx {display: none;}
	.Part4 .qdmzBox .bjgk .hds {overflow: hidden;overflow-x: overlay;border: none;position: relative;text-align: center;height: auto;}
	.Part4 .qdmzBox .bjgk .hds::-webkit-scrollbar{ display: none;}
	.Part4 .qdmzBox .bjgk .hds ul li {min-width: auto;height: 50px;line-height: 40px;padding: 0px 10px;}
	.Part4 .qdmzBox .bjgk .hds ul li a {font-size: 18px;}
	.Part4 .qdmzBox .bjgk .hds ul li.on:after{background-size: 90%;bottom: -3px;}
	.Part4 .qdmzBox .bjgk .bds{margin-top: 0px;}
	.Part4 .qdmzBox .bjgk .bjgkCon{padding-right: 0px;float: left;width: 100%;margin-top: 10px;}
	.Part4 .qdmzBox .bjgk .bjgkCon .desc{height: 165px;font-size: 15px;line-height: 28px;}
	.Part4 .qdmzBox .bjgk .bjgkCon .more{width: 124px;margin: 20px auto 20px;}
	.Part4 .qdmzBox .bjgk .bjgkCon .more::before{left: 101px;}
	.Part4 .qdmzBox .bjgk .bjgkCon .more a{padding-left: 30px;font-size: 15px;}
	.Part4 .qdmzBox .bjgk .bjgkCon .more:hover{width: 124px;}
	.Part4 .qdmzBox .hd{display: none;}

	/*专题专栏*/
	.Part5{width: calc(100% - 20px);margin: 10px auto 15px;}
	.Part5 .Tit:before {width: calc(100% - 108px);left: 108px;}
	.Part5 .Tit h3 a{font-size: 24px;}
	.Part5 .Tit .more{display: none;}
	.ztzl{margin: 10px 0px 0px;}
	.ztzl .bd{width: 100%;padding: 0;height: auto;overflow: hidden;}
	.ztzl .bd .tempWrap {width: auto!important;}
	.ztzl .bd ul li{width: calc(100vw - 20px)!important;height: auto;margin: 0;display: block!important;float: left;}
	.ztzl .bd ul li:hover::after{display:none;}
	.ztzl .bd ul li img{width: 100%;height: calc((100vw - 20px) / (316 / 160));}
	.ztzl .prev,.ztzl .next {/* width: 40px; *//* height: 30px; *//* top: calc((100% - 30px)/2); */}
	.ztzl .prev{left: 5px;}
	.ztzl .next{right: 5px;}
	.ztzl .prev::before{/* content: '<'; *//* background: none; *//* color: #ffffff; *//* font-size: 20px; *//* text-align: center; */}
	.ztzl .next::before{/* content: '>'; *//* background: none; *//* color: #ffffff; *//* font-size: 20px; *//* text-align: center; */}
}
@media screen and (max-width:332px ){
	.Part2 .xwzxlist .hd ul li{padding: 0px 5px;}
}
